What does FDM stand for?
Fused deposition modeling (FDM), also known as fused filament fabrication (FFF), is the most widely used type of 3D printing at the consumer level.
What is FDM process in 3D printing?
FDM technology is the process of making physical objects by building up successive layers of material. A thermoplastic filament is pushed through an extruder and deposited where needed in each layer to complete the desired object.

Fused deposition modeling, or FDM for short, is a material extrusion method of additive manufacturing where materials are extruded through a nozzle and joined together to create 3D objects.
What is FDM vs PLA?
FDM/FFF is simple, cost efficient and the right choice for many hobby applications. PLA and ABS are by far the most used materials in FDM/FFF 3D printing. ABS is heat-resistant and strong, while PLA, an organic compound, allows more detailed prints.
